misterxman Posted August 19, 2004 Share Posted August 19, 2004 i did it in paint yes. i got the color, opened the custom and dropped the green or blue setting by "4" every line. Must have taken forever. Even though the shading is nice, it isn't naturally correct. Mountains usually have a dark side and a light side, and slopes in between that give shadows. That is what you should base your lights and darks on. Good job on first try. Pixel sigs by me.Pixel Art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
